Woodland Hills, Atlanta, GA Local Guide

How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Woodland Hills?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Woodland Hills Studio Apartments | $1,565 | $1,150 | $6,517 |
| Woodland Hills 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,791 | $672 | $6,759 |
| Woodland Hills 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,264 | $1,100 | $8,629 |
| Woodland Hills 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,502 | $1,463 | $8,716 |
| Woodland Hills 4 Bedroom Apartments | $5,476 | $3,225 | $9,377 |

Cheapest Available Woodland Hills Apartments for Rent
 The cheapest available apartment rental in the Woodland Hills area of Atlanta, GA is a 1 Bed unit found at Balfour East Lake priced from $1,007. 1209 Memorial Drive has the second lowest priced unit, which is a 1 Bed apartment currently listed from $1,050. Here are the most affordable Woodland Hills apartments for rent in Atlanta, GA:
| Apartment Listing | Model Name | Bed/Bath | Priced From |
|---|---|---|---|
| Balfour East Lake | Lenox | 1BR,1BA | $1,007 |
| 1209 Memorial Drive | Redbud | 1BR,1BA | $1,050 |
| Artesian East Village | 2B | 2BR,1BA | $1,098 |
| Park Vista Apartments | 2 Bed 1 Bath | 2BR,1BA | $1,100 |
| Vineyards of Flat Shoals | 2 Bed 1 Bath Large | 2BR,1BA | $1,199 |
| The Steede | B1 | 2BR,1BA | $1,216 |
| Victory At Summerhill | S1 | Studio,1BA | $1,219 |
| Link Apartments® Canvas | 275.S-A | 1BR,1BA | $1,241 |
| Element at Kirkwood | A1 | 1BR,1BA | $1,249 |
| Arbors of East Atlanta | 2BR/1.0BA | 2BR,1BA | $1,250 |
